CommScope Holding Company Inc. (COMM): What Technical Indicators Show

CommScope Holding Company Inc. (NASDAQ:COMM) saw an upside of 1.55% to close Monday at $3.27 after adding $0.05 on the day. The 5-day average trading volume is 7,301,640 shares of the company’s common stock. It has gained $4.64 in the past week and touched a new high 2 times within the past 5 days. An average of 4,042,980 shares of the company has been traded in the last 20 days, and the 50-day average volume stands at 3,601,776.

COMM’s 1-month performance is -47.85% or -$3.00 on its low of $3.04 reached on 08/03/23. The company’s shares have touched a 52-week low of $3.04 and high of $13.73, with the stock’s rally to the 52-week high happening on 01/18/23. YTD, COMM has lost -55.51% or -$4.08 and has reached a new high 7 times. However, the current price is down -76.18% from the 52-week high price.

Valuation Metrics

COMM stock has a beta of 1.96. Moving on to other valuation ratios, the trailing price-to-sales (P/S) ratio is 0.08 while the price to cash flow ratio at 2.25.

CommScope Holding Company Inc.’s quick ratio for the period ended June 29 was 1.10, with the current ratio over the same period at 2.00. In terms of profitability, the gross margin trailing 12 months is 31.80%. The trailing 12-month EBITDA margin is 13.37% while for the period ending June 29, CommScope Holding Company Inc.’s operating margin was -6.40%. The firm’s gross profit as reported stood at $2.8 billion against revenue of $9.23 billion.

Earnings Surprise

For the quarterly period ending June 29 this year, Net income and sales went down compared to those figures reported in the previous quarter. Net income shrunk -33.45% to -$115.7 million, while revenue of -$11.7 million was 89.89% off the previous quarter. Analysts expected COMM to announce $0.37 per share in earnings in its latest quarter, but it posted $0.19, representing a -48.60% surprise. EBITDA for the quarter stood at more than $211.6 million. COMM stock balance sheet for the quarter ending June 29 shows that total liabilities totaled 12.78 billion, with total debt at $9.6 billion. Shareholders hold equity totaling $211.92 million.

Analyst Ratings

In the most recent analyst report for CommScope Holding Company Inc. (NASDAQ: COMM), Credit Suisse downgraded it to a Neutral rating. They previously had an Outperform rating on the stock. Analysts offering their rating for COMM stock have a consensus rating for the stock as Hold. Currently, 1 brokerage advisors rate COMM as a “sell,”, while 8 advise that investors “Hold.” 0 analysts have rated the stock as underweight. 0 rates the stock as overweight while 2 have offered a “buy” rating.

What is COMM’s price target for the next 12 months?

Analysts have a consensus price target ranging from a low of $3.75 and a high of $10.50, with their median price target at $4.75. Looking at these predictions, the average price target given by analysts is for CommScope Holding Company Inc. (COMM) stock is $5.57.
